How are contractile vacuoles different from other vacuoles

Explanation:

Contractile vacuoles are the characteristic features of the protozoan, unicellular algae that helps in expelling water by the process of osmoregulation by expansion and contraction.

Other vacuoles are primarily the storage unit of the cell as they store excess nutrition, waste or water in it. It also helps in maintaining the shape of the cells.

What are some benefits of farming for the society/environment?
denpristay [2]

Answer:

Pasture and cropland occupy around 50 percent of the Earth's habitable land and provide habitat and food for a multitude of species. When agricultural operations are sustainably managed, they can preserve and restore critical habitats, help protect watersheds, and improve soil health and water quality. in addition to preserving the earth's natural resources, sustainable agriculture benefits the environment through helping maintain soil quality, reducing erosion, and preserving water. Plants and trees in agricultural systems help to retain and add water to underground aquifers. ... Together, they act as an important buffer in the landscape, preventing flooding, reducing water pollution from agricultural runoff and preventing erosion, while providing us with nutritious food at the same time. Farming creates opportunities to lift people out of poverty in developing nations. Over 60 percent of the world's working poor works in agriculture. Farming creates more jobs, beginning with farmers, and continuing with farm equipment makers, food processing plants, transportation, infrastructure and manufacturing.
